Abstract

Based on the climatological data between 1961 and 2008 from four meteorological stations in Bortala region,the fundamental change characteristics of various climatic elements were analyzed by using linear regression,wavelet analysis and abrupt in the Botala region in the last 48 years.Main results are as follows:1)The annual mean temperature and precipitation are increasing,but the annual sunshine hours and wind speed are decreasing;2)Correlation analysis show that there are significant positive correlation between potential evapotranspiration and the annual average temperature,annual sunshine hour and average wind speed,and there are significant negative correlations between potential evapotranspiration and annual rainfall.In the comprehensive influence of climatic factors,the potential evapotranspiration are significantly decreasing and surface humidity index are increasing;3)The annual mean temperature,precipitation and surface humidity index had the discontinuity ascension in 1972 and 1971,the hours of sunshine,average wind speed and the annual potential evapotranspiration had discontinuity reducing in 1979,1970 and 1978 respectively.To sum up,the sudden change characteristic of temperature,precipitation and surface humidity index,the climate in the Bortala region occurred the sudden change ofwarm-wet in 1971-1972;4)Various climatic element had the cyclical change of the different time criterion respectively.
